TICKET-2087: Connection failures when the Crumwell storefront evaluates the 2 p.m. order cutoff. The cutoff check queries the bakery schedule table directly, and the pool exhausts under lunch traffic, so late orders slip through. Short-term fix: raise the pool size and add a retry. To reproduce locally, point your client at the following.

database URL for kahif-fahaf: redis://eliax_svc:yN@db-bcc9.ordinhq.internal:5432/aldok

## Webhook Delivery Retries — Artifact Signing Notes

Orbitale retries failed webhook deliveries with exponential backoff: 1m, 5m, 30m, then hourly up to 24 attempts. Support should know that a 410 response cancels retries permanently, while 5xx responses continue the schedule. Every retry payload is re-signed so receivers can verify freshness; stale signatures are rejected. All delivery payloads are signed with the current release key, which is recorded below for verification.

deploy key for fafof-yaguf: bky4_zHj6

# Turnstile Counter: Limits & Quotas

Welcome! The Gatefinch counter service aggregates entry clicks from every turnstile at Ashgrove Stadium, and it has hard limits you should know before wiring anything up. Each gate controller can push at most a few hundred events per second; beyond that the ingest tier starts shedding, and attendance totals drift. There's also a per-section quota so one broken turnstile can't flood the pipeline. All of these caps are enforced from a single constants table, reproduced below for convenience.

limits module of kajeg-hahap:
TIERS = {
    "juleth": 918,
    "sorwyn": 358,
    "julmir": 621,
}

Welcome aboard! If you're cycling or driving in to the Pellam Works site, here's the deal: the bike cage sits behind Building D, and the parking gates are off Ternbrook Lane. Both use the same keypad system, so you only need one code until your badge is activated (usually day three). Don't share it outside the team, and don't prop the cage door. The current code is below.

badge for baweg-tajeg: bdg-DXW-3